2017 Yamaha MT-25Yamaha MotorcyclesNaked Motorcycles| Spec | BMW S 1000 R | Yamaha MT-25 |
|---|---|---|
| Year | 2025 | 2017 |
| Category | Naked | Naked |
| Displacement | 999 | 249 |
| Power | 170 | 30 |
| Torque | 114 | 22.6 |
| Weight | 177 | 165 |
The BMW S 1000 R records 170 hp, 140 hp (466.7%) more than the Yamaha MT-25 at 30 hp.
The BMW S 1000 R records 114 Nm of torque, 91.4 Nm (404.4%) more than the Yamaha MT-25 at 22.6 Nm.
The BMW S 1000 R records 999 cc, 750 cc (301.2%) more than the Yamaha MT-25 at 249 cc.
The BMW S 1000 R has a higher recorded seat height (83.1) than the Yamaha MT-25 (78), a difference of 5.1.
